Pam says she will charge 125 plus 15 an hour to paint a house. Michelle will charge $50 plus $20 per hour to paint a house. Afte
aniked [119]
Let us assume the number of hours after which the cost of Pam and Michelle will be same = x
Now let us concentrate on the information's already given in the problem.
Fixed charge taken by Pam = $125
Charge per hour taken by Pam = $15
Fixed charge taken by Michelle = $50
Charge per hour taken by Michelle = $20
Then
125 + 15x = 50 + 20x
20x - 15x = 125 - 50
5x = 75
x = 75/5
  = 15
So after 15 hours the charge taken by Pam and Michelle will be the same. I hope the procedure for doing this type of problem is clear to you.
